How to Configure the Linksys Wireless Print Server With a Netgear Wireless Router
A Linksys Wireless Print Server allows computers that are on the same wireless network to print wirelessly from the same printer. The Linksys Wireless Print Server will work with a Netgear wireless router as long as it is configured to connect to router's wireless network and the print server's IP address does not conflict with the router. The second condition is not really an issue, however, as the Linksys Wireless Print Server picks up a non-concflicting IP address automatically using a function called DHCP.

Instructions
-
-
1
Insert the Installation CD into the CD-ROM drive of the computer. The installation guide should run automatically. If it does not, open My Computer, then double-click the drive letter where the installation disc is to run it.
-
2
Disconnect the printer from the computer and connect it to the wireless print server using the USB cable. Click Next to continue installation.
-
-
3
Connect an Ethernet cable from one of the LAN ports on the Netgear routerto the Ethernet port on the back of the Linksys Wireless print server. Click Next to continue the installation.
-
4
Select the your print server from the list in the installation guide and click Next.
-
5
Click on "Automatically Obtain an IP address (DHCP)" then click next.
-
6
Select the wireless network name (SSID) from the list of networks that you want the print server connected to, then click next to enter the wireless security information if applicable. Click Next to continue installation.
-
7
Unplug the Ethernet cable from the Wireless Print Server, then restart the print server by disconnecting the power adapter then reconnecting it. When the installation guide indicates that the print server is connected, click on "Set up Computer" to configure the print server with your computer.
-
8
Select the wireless print server from the list, then click Next to install the drivers. The drivers will install automatically. After finishing the installation, close the Installation guide. The Linksys Wireless Print Server should now be working with the Netgear wireless router.
